Poor unfortunate soul a tale of the sea which was not what I expected, but still keeped the level of satisfaction that I was imagining. We didn't go directly to Ursulas background like the other stories ;instead the author lead us directly to a connection between the last book (The beast with in) and this one , making some sense of satisfaction to readers that followed the order of the series 👌 (obviously these books should be read in order otherwise there would be a lot of dislike and confusion).SpoliersNow talking about the characters and their develop meant i want to be as briefly as possible.Starting with the sister; I liked to see how desperate they were to find their little sister showing that even though they look machiavellian they do have some sort of humanity within them. I loved to see how all the witches interacted with each other, and the mention of maleficent and her warning to ursulas mischievous plan.I was not expecting at all how crucial tulip and grandma were going to be for ursula's fate. Tulip's growth from the last book and this one was taken beautifully; i loved those little moment were the author showed us her thoughts about how she thought her beauty took her voice and strength showing that she wasn't a dumb empty princess as we thought.Tulip's grandma always gave that witchy feeling so I wasn't that surprised when they reviled she was a witch, but I loved her character and the hints that she was someone with more history that we thought.URSULA finally Ursula , all I have to say is that she was a victim driving by revenge; as the book itself said, she would've been different if her brother wouldn't have been such an jealous and greedy being. She was too deep into her hatred and she was consumed desperation , everything for her distrust to others.

Since I had previously read The Beast Within, the second book in Serena Valentino's Disney Villains series, I moved straight onto Poor Unfortunate Soul, which, as you can see, is Ursula's story. Hers was quite an interesting one too, I'll give you that!What I am finding myself loving about this series is seeing the movie play out in a way, yet we're seeing what's happening on the villain's point of view! In Fairest of All, we were following the Queen before she turned evil and wicked. This time we are with Ursula learning what cause her to turn to her path of evil and I must say it was pretty distressing. Hers was a sad tale like that of the Queen's. This series is definitely making one feel sympathy for these classic Disney villains.The odd sisters have come to Ursula because they want her help in finding their sister, Circe, who we previously met in The Beast Within. She has since gone missing and the sisters desperately want their youngest sister to come back to them. So they agree to help Ursula in destroying Triton so that she may be the only ruler of the sea.I found that this time there was a lot of reflecting back on the last story, which was the first one I read a few years ago, so naturally my memory wasn't so hot. We see Tulip, the young girl who was going to marry the Prince before his untimely transformation into a literal beast. Tulip wasn't doing so well with from the rejection of the Prince. And we learn she had unwittingly made a deal with Ursula that will greatly effect life as she knows it.I'm beginning to realize that these odd sisters are having their own story happening and it's building with each of these books. I'm definitely eager to get to this year's release given its Odd Sisters title! Alas, I've two more villains to read about before that and I am pretty excited to read about Maleficent and Mother Gothel! Maleficent has been mentioned several times now in these two (and like the second and thus making three) books and I am really interested in reading what her story will be like and what the odd sisters will do next given the events of this last one.This Disney Villains series is definitely one a Disney fan should not be without! It's a fun and magical series that is taking the stories we love and know by heart and showing us a different angle and letting us in on a whole new story that was always happening behind the scenes!Overall Rating 5/5 stars
